I reject the idea that programming is „just typing“, so we are very unlikely to understand each others. Writing the code and thinking about the exact logic you want to apply and all its implications are part of the same problem solving process in my mind. You can for sure plan things at a different layer of abstraction but putting things together in code is a very satisfying and IMHO is the actual building part of the job. It’s full of decision making and thinking.
LLMs move me away from the implementation, which is more a managerial role, something I personally have zero interest in.
Rather than "managerial" I tend to view it as more "professorial". Maybe it's my academic training (but I got out before I became a professor), but I tend to like to think about my problems in terms of abstractions and invariants and common ways to represent things. I just now describe them in English rather than code. But I do find that LLMs do a much better job the more clearly and completely I express what's in my head. I get that same satisfaction that you mention, but now it's when the LLM does what I want on the first try rather than fighting with it all day.
